description Bone is one of the most common distant organs in which tumor cells tend to metastasize depending on complicated immune system and bone microenvironments. Clinical symptoms such as severe pain and bone fractures associated with bone metastases severely affect patients’ quality of life. According to the pathological types of bone destruction caused by the biological characteristics of different primary cancer cells, bone metastases are classified as osteolytic, osteoblastic and mixed types. Herein, we discuss the molecular mechanisms of bone metastasis and the therapeutic strategy with focus on bone metabolism.
